Highlights
Are people in Rye older or younger than people in Stone Harbor?
- The Median Age in Rye is 7.2 years younger than in Stone Harbor.
Are housing costs cheaper in Rye or Stone Harbor?
- Rye
housing
costs are 48.3% less expensive than Stone Harbor hous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Rye or Stone Harbor?
- The average commute for residents of Rye is 2.5 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Stone Harbor.
Things to do in Stone Harbor?
Living in Stone Harbor, NJ is an incredible experience. The town has a unique atmosphere full of wonderful people and stunning scenery. The beaches are breathtaking and offer endless opportunities for relaxation and recreation. There are plenty of shops, restaurants, and cafes to explore as well as plenty of outdoor activities to enjoy. In summer the town comes alive with events such as music festivals, art galleries, farmers markets, outdoor movie screenings, and more! Whether you are looking for someplace to relax or a place that offers plenty to do, Stone Harbor is the place for you.
Things to do in Rye?
Rye, NH is a beautiful scenic town on the New Hampshire coastline. It offers stunning views of the ocean and nearby mountains, making it a great destination for people who enjoy outdoor activities. The town has a relaxed atmosphere, with plenty of options for dining, shopping, and entertainment. Residents are friendly and welcoming to newcomers, creating an inviting and warm community spirit. With affordable housing prices and convenient access to major highways, living in Rye provides a comfortable balance between suburban serenity and city life.
